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
84549949 7447675 98935 17258388
0563113405 8934510
0563113405 8934510
3490358 47702462990 05961698 5966
All about undefined
Interested in learning more?
0563113405 8934510
3490358 47702462990 05961698 5966
See more
79299 3552841892
486647 275282080 73
See more
9138 8952670 2135944
203842632 053027332 650724818
See more